CVE-2002-1402

PostgreSQL <= 7.2.1 - Buffer Overflow via TZ or SET TIME ZONE Environment Variables

Title source: llm
STIX 2.1

Description

Buffer overflows in the (1) TZ and (2) SET TIME ZONE enivronment variables for PostgreSQL 7.2.1 and earlier allow local users to cause a denial of service and possibly execute arbitrary code.
